About Throckmorton
Throckmorton is a small village located in Worcestershire, England, within the WR10 postcode area. The village is primarily residential, offering a peaceful environment for its inhabitants. The surrounding countryside provides opportunities for walking and enjoying the natural landscape. The village is home to a few local amenities, including a primary school and a church, which serve the community. Throckmorton is also known for its proximity to larger towns, making it convenient for residents who may wish to access more extensive services and facilities. The area is characterised by its rural charm and offers a glimpse into everyday life in a traditional English village.

House Prices in Throckmorton
Homes sell for an average of £360K locally. Most of the housing is made up of detached homes, averaging £453K.
